| #if defined(NRF52832_XXAA) || defined(NRF52832_XXAB) |
| |
| // ANOMALY 132 - LFCLK needs to avoid frame from 66us to 138us after LFCLK stop. This solution |
| // applies delay of 138us before starting LFCLK. |
| #define ANOMALY_132_REQ_DELAY_US 138UL |
| |
| // nRF52832 is clocked with 64MHz. |
| #define ANOMALY_132_NRF52832_FREQ_MHZ 64UL |
| |
| // Convert time to cycles. |
| #define ANOMALY_132_DELAY_CYCLES (ANOMALY_132_REQ_DELAY_US * ANOMALY_132_NRF52832_FREQ_MHZ) |
| |
| /** |
| * @brief Function for applying delay of 138us before starting LFCLK. |
| */ |
| static void nrfx_clock_anomaly_132(void) |
| { |
| uint32_t cyccnt_inital; |
| uint32_t core_debug; |
| uint32_t dwt_ctrl; |
| |
| // Preserve DEMCR register to do not influence into its configuration. Enable the trace and |
| // debug blocks. It is required to read and write data to DWT block. |
| core_debug = CoreDebug->DEMCR; |
| CoreDebug->DEMCR = core_debug | CoreDebug_DEMCR_TRCENA_Msk; |
| |
| // Preserve CTRL register in DWT block to do not influence into its configuration. Make sure |
| // that cycle counter is enabled. |
| dwt_ctrl = DWT->CTRL; |
| DWT->CTRL = dwt_ctrl | DWT_CTRL_CYCCNTENA_Msk; |
| |
| // Store start value of cycle counter. |
| cyccnt_inital = DWT->CYCCNT; |
| |
| // Delay required time. |
| while ((DWT->CYCCNT - cyccnt_inital) < ANOMALY_132_DELAY_CYCLES) |
| {} |
| |
| // Restore preserved registers. |
| DWT->CTRL = dwt_ctrl; |
| CoreDebug->DEMCR = core_debug; |
| } |
| |
| #endif // defined(NRF52832_XXAA) || defined(NRF52832_XXAB) |
